Wealth management group Progeny has added tax and law to its curriculum for students in its adviser academy.
Progeny will use its multidisciplinary structure – it offers investment management, financial advice, tax, HR and private and corporate legal services - to provide trainee financial advisers with a broader education in professional services.
Trainees will rotate through secondments with its private and corporate legal teams and tax department.
